Advantages of Battery Operated Saws
The rise in the popularity of battery-operated saws can be associated to many benefits. Below are some key benefits:

Portability: Without the inconvenience of cables, users can easily bring their tools to various places, whether it be a task website or DIY project.

Convenience: Battery-operated saws can be utilized in remote places where power outlets might not be readily available.

Reduce of Use: Users can attain greater mobility with these tools, making them simpler to steer in tight areas.

Decreased Noise: Many battery-operated saws operate more quietly than their gas-powered or corded counterparts, causing less noise pollution.

Low Maintenance: Compared to gas-powered tools, battery-operated alternatives need less upkeep and fewer replacement parts.

No Emissions: Battery-operated saws are environmentally friendly, as they produce no hazardous emissions throughout operation.

There are numerous types of battery-operated saws, each developed for specific applications. Below are the most common types:
Type of SawDescriptionCordless Circular Saw SawIdeal for cutting wood, metal, and plastic sheets. It offers straight cuts with a turning blade.Reciprocating SawGreat for demolition tasks and versatile cutting applications, consisting of wood and metal.JigsawBest for detailed cuts and curves, helpful for artists and crafters.Band SawOutstanding for cutting irregular shapes and resawing lumber.Miter SawMainly utilized for crosscutting and angled cuts in wood. The battery life differs substantially between designs and usage, however the majority of top quality saws provide anywhere from 30 minutes to over an hour of continuous run time.
Can I use my battery-operated saw for durable tasks?
Yes, lots of battery-operated saws, especially those with greater voltage ratings (e.g., 60V), are created to deal with robust tasks similar to corded saws.
How frequently should I replace the battery?
Batteries typically last between 2 to 5 years, however the life-span can be extended with proper upkeep and care.
Are battery-operated saws suitable for professional use?
Definitely! Many specialists choose them for their portability and lack of cords, specifically in construction sites where space and power access can be restricted.
What safety precautions should I take when utilizing a battery-operated saw?
Always wear suitable security equipment, such as goggles and gloves. Follow operational guidelines in the user manual, keep hands and other body parts clear of the blade, and ensure any cutting location is devoid of obstructions.
